총 게시물 39,226건, 최근 2 건 안내 RSS 글쓰기
이전글  다음글  목록 글쓰기
[안드로이드]

이런 뷰페이저 프래그먼트는 어떻게 만드는지 궁금합니다.

글쓴이 : todaynogada 날짜 : 2018-04-01 (일) 05:06 조회 : 2421
글주소 : http://www.androidside.com/B49/169615
 
  뷰페 할인예약 가고파여행
단체모임. 전세버스. 뷰페 할인예약. 숙박지 및 유람선할인. 트레킹. 온천스파할인
www.gagopatour.com
  애니메이션보기 파일혼
무제한다운, #최신웹툰~인기웹툰, 실시간 감상, 애니메이션보기
filehon.kr
  영화 매니아라면 oksusu
무료 영화부터 최신 영화까지! 보는 재미가 우수수, oksusu
www.oksusu.com
신청하기


안드로이드, 자바 그리고 다양한 질문에 대해 성실히 답해드립니다. Q&A Jang

안녕하세요. 페이저뷰 프래그먼트를 만드는도중에 이런류의 앱들이 많더라구요

앱을 보시면 4개의메뉴 프래그먼트뷰페이저가있고(여기까진할줄아는상태)
그런데 뷰페이지 첫번쨰안에 또 메뉴3개의 뷰페이저 프래그먼트가 있습니다
이것은 뷰페이저클래스를 하나더만들어서하는것인가요?
아니면 따로 메소드 기능이 있는건지.. 프래그먼트안에 프래그먼트를 넣은건가요?
혹시 참고할만한 깃허브소스나 가이드나 설명이라도좀 부탁드립니다.(깃허브50페이정도찾아봣지만 찾기가 쉽지않네요)
 


app1.PNG





질문자가 자신의 포인트 10 점을 걸었습니다.
답변하시면 포인트 2을, 답변이 채택되면 포인트 8을 드립니다.

질문답변 게시판에서 궁금한 사항을 해결하셨다면, 애써 답변해주신 분께 잘 되었다고 따뜻한 댓글 한마디 남겨주세요.
그리고 답변해주신 분의 글을 '추천' 해주세요.
추천받으신 분에게 1포인트가, 추천하신 분에게도 1포인트가 적립됩니다. ^^

OSKiller 2018-04-02 (월) 07:43
페이저 안에 페이저
프레그먼트 안에 프레그먼트
그런거입니다
특별히 어려운거 아니고 헷깔리지만 않으면 됩니다
댓글주소 추천 0 반대 0
     
     
todaynogada 2018-04-02 (월) 08:49
[@OSKiller]혹시 저기안에있는것은 탭호스트를 사용한것인가요?
댓글주소 추천 0 반대 0
OSKiller 2018-04-02 (월) 09:07
뭘사용했는지는 개발자만이 알겟죠
탭호스트일수도 있고 버튼일수도 있죠
뭘사용했을지는 개발자만이 알겁니다
어떤것을 이용하든 위형태의 UI를 개발할수 있습니다
"혹시 이런것일까?" 라는 생각이 들면 
프로젝트 하나 만들어서 생각을 구현 해보는것도 굉장한 공부 입니다.


댓글주소 추천 0 반대 0
     
     
todaynogada 2018-04-02 (월) 09:11
[@OSKiller]네 감사합니다
댓글주소 추천 0 반대 0
     
     
todaynogada 2018-04-02 (월) 09:18
[@OSKiller]제가  생각해본건데요..
우선 페이저공간에 4개의 프래그먼트를만들고 
4개의 프래그먼트중 1번째 프래그먼트에서
onCreateView 안에다가 페이저를 또 넣고 탭레이아웃까지  넣은게아닐지.. 이런생각이드는데 저의생각도 맞는걸까요?
댓글주소 추천 0 반대 0
꽁순이 2018-04-02 (월) 10:18
보통...  하나는 뷰페이저 안쓰고 걍 tab 형식일텐데.. 뷰페이저를 전체영역으로 둘다 잡아버리면 페이지 이동이 사용자가 원하는대로 동작 안할수도 있어서.. 
댓글주소 추천 0 반대 0
     
     
OSKiller 2018-04-02 (월) 10:47
[@꽁순이]
따로 이벤트 핸들링 안하면 이너페이저 동작 하고 
이너페이저의 끝으로 가면 아우터페이저가 동작 하더군요
댓글주소 추천 0 반대 0
     
     
todaynogada 2018-04-02 (월) 11:51
[@꽁순이]그 하나인 영역공간도 뷰페이저(슬라이드되더라구요) 근데 패션->헤어->네일-> 이다음에 메이크업 탭으로가지는데 이거는 어떤걸 참고해야할까요?
댓글주소 추천 0 반대 0
          
          
하솜 2018-04-03 (화) 08:36
[@todaynogada] 위에 OSKiller가 말했듯이 둘다 페이저로 구현해놓으면 따로 핸들링할것없이 맨 안쪽이 먼저 플링되고 끝까지가면 다음에 바깥쪽 페이저가 동작합니다.
댓글주소 추천 0 반대 0
               
               
todaynogada 2018-04-04 (수) 06:55
[@하솜]감사합니다
댓글주소 추천 0 반대 0
이전글  다음글  목록 글쓰기

 


Copyright ⓒ www.androidside.com. All rights reserved.
채팅 권한: 글쓰기 1개
2레벨 이상만 대화 가능
공개 채팅: 평일 !(9시 ~ 17시),토,일
안사2 변경사항 보러가기 챗방이 잘 안보이면 크롬에서 접속해주세요
챗방 숨기기 |  챗방 보이기